Transaction 3af0db629cefd327e9dd9c1112c1de148696909e93dc9385e9363b4ae69bb0fd
1 Input
1 Output
-
3af0db629cefd327e9dd9c1112c1de148696909e93dc9385e9363b4ae69bb0fd:0
- value
- 5399387
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 97351fbbbdfea14826d4e9901460690992e6cd64 OP_EQUAL
- address
- 3FUXbdM8iShsKpix6iZRDWXV7Gf17dPWTv